Explain how you evaluate alternative solutions.

Explanation:
Evaluating alternative solutions is most effective when you apply a structured decision process. Start by creating explicit criteria that reflect what matters for the goal, then assign weights to show how important each criterion is. Next, compare each option across factors like impact, cost, risk, feasibility, and overall value, using a decision matrix to organize scores and visualize trade-offs. Finally, justify the chosen solution by linking how the weighted scores align with the criteria, so the reasoning is transparent and defensible even as assumptions change. This approach helps avoid bias, ensures multiple considerations are weighed, and provides a clear rationale you can explain to stakeholders. Relying on the loudest stakeholder can skew priorities, basing on cost alone ignores benefits and risks, and relying on intuition misses data-driven justification.
